International and Comparative Librarianship
by Mohamed Taher (Toronto, Canada) mt2222@yahoo.com
Books
Abdullahi, Ismail (ed.) Global library and information science: a textbook for students and educators: with contributors from Africa, Asia, Australia, New Zealand, Europe, Latin America and the Caribbean, the Middle East, and North America. International Federation of Library Associations and Institutions. Munchen: Saur, 2009.
Carroll, F.L. and Harvey, J.F. Internationalization Library and Information Science Education: A Handbook of Policies and Procedures in Administration and Curriculum. Westport, Conn.: Greenwood Press, 1987.
Carroll, F.L. and Harvey, J.F. International Librarianship: Cooperation And Collaboration. Lanham: Scarecrow Press, 2001. Kesselman, Martin Alan and Weintraub, Irwin (eds.) Global librarianship. New York: Basel; Marcel Dekker, 2004 (Books in library and information science; 67).

Kesselman, Martin Alan & Weintraub, Irwin (eds.) (2004) Global librarianship; New York: Marcel Dekker.
Liu, Yan Quan and Cheng, Xiajun. International and Comparative Studies in Information and Library Science: A Focus on the United States and Asian Countries. (Series: Libraries and Librarianship: An International Perspective). Lanham, MD: Scarecrow Press, 2007.
Stueart, Robert D. International Librarianship: A Basic Guide to Global Knowledge Access (Series: Libraries and Librarianship: An International Perspective). Lanham, MD: Scarecrow Press, 2007.
